Mom's Pepper and Pork Stir-fryA classic home-style dish featuring pork belly and green/red peppers, stir-fried with garlic and soy sauce for a savory, spicy flavor.
Sichuan Boiled Pork SlicesSichuan-style boiled pork slices is a dish made primarily with thin slices of lean pork, paired with vegetables such as mung bean sprouts and greens, and cooked by boiling. First, the vegetables are blanched, then the marinated pork slices are added to boiling water to cook through. Finally, a spicy and numbing sauce is prepared by stir-frying chili peppers, Sichuan peppercorns, and other seasonings, resulting in a fresh, fragrant, tender, and smooth texture.
Sichuan Boiled Beef with Pickled CabbageA spicy Sichuan dish featuring tender beef slices and pickled cabbage, simmered in a fiery broth with chili and Sichuan peppercorns.
Braised Eggplant in Brown SauceBraised eggplant is a Chinese dish featuring eggplant as the main ingredient. Sliced eggplant is fried or pan-fried, then tossed in a savory sauce made from soy sauce, sugar, vinegar, starch, and water, absorbing the rich flavor. The dish has a glossy red appearance, soft texture, and intense sauce.
Snow Cabbage Yellow CroakerA dish featuring fresh yellow croaker cooked with preserved mustard greens, offering a savory and slightly tangy flavor.
Crispy Garlic ChickenCrispy garlic chicken uses whole chicken or thigh meat, marinated and coated with starch or flour, then fried until the skin is crispy. Large amounts of garlic are added during cooking to infuse the flavor into the meat.
Homemade Braised Chicken FeetFresh chicken feet are blanched and then slowly braised with spices like star anise, cinnamon, and bay leaves, resulting in tender, flavorful, and gelatin-rich bites.
Garlic Shrimp with VermicelliA dish of fresh shrimp and vermicelli steamed together, topped with garlic sauce for a savory flavor.
Lotus Root Soup with Pig BoneA nourishing soup made by slow-cooking fresh lotus root with pork bones, resulting in a clear broth and tender, flavorful lotus slices.
Braised Lotus Root Soup in Clay PotA comforting soup made by slow-cooking lotus root with bones or chicken in a clay pot, resulting in a rich, savory broth and tender, sweet roots.
Mushroom and Chicken Greens Stir-fryA simple yet flavorful dish made with fresh chicken greens and mushrooms, stir-fried to retain their natural taste and texture.
Fish-Flavored Shredded PorkFish-Flavored Shredded Pork is a classic Chinese dish made with pork strips as the main ingredient, combined with vegetables such as wood ear mushrooms, carrots, and green peppers. The ingredients are first sliced into thin strips, then stir-fried, and finally tossed with a specially prepared fish-flavored sauce that gives it a distinctive aroma reminiscent of fish—though it contains no actual fish ingredients.
